Nvidia GTX 950 – A Three Card Round-Up Review

Noise, Power Consumption and Temperatures


Noise

Times are changing and the way that manufacturers aim to cool the cards is drastically different. Now, below a certain temperature, the fans will stop spinning and the card will run passively. While this is great for large cases with good airflow, it is even better for small cases with poor airflow. Even though there is a 1.4db difference between the MSI and Inno3D cards, you cannot tell the difference.

Power Consumption

This is where things start getting interesting. The power consumption is very close indeed, especially when comparing between the stock and overclocked version of each card.

Temperatures

Due to the new passive features introduced with the new generations of graphics cards; the idle temperatures are fairly high but they were maintained. The Inno3D card also has this feature, but allowed the fans to spin to 30°c and idle temperature settle 10°c lower than the others.
